Description: CRMSvc.exe is not essential for Windows and will often cause problems. The file CRMSvc.exe is located in a subfolder of the user's profile folder (for instance C:\Users\USERNAME\AppData\Roaming\CRMSvc\).
Known file sizes on Windows 10/11/7 are 1,522,176 bytes (12% of all occurrences), 1,515,520 bytes and 19 more variants.
It is a service, and the service name is CRMSvc.
There is no information about the author of the file. The program has no visible window. The CRMSvc.exe file is not a Windows core file. The application listens for or sends data on open ports to a LAN or the Internet.
CRMSvc.exe is able to manipulate other programs.
Therefore the technical security rating is 88% dangerous.

Important: Some malware also uses the file name CRMSvc.exe, for example Trojan.Gen.2 or Trojan.Gen.8 (detected by Symantec), and TROJ_GEN.R015C0OB316 (detected by TrendMicro). A clean and tidy computer is the key requirement for avoiding problems with CRMSvc. This means running a scan for malware, cleaning your hard drive using 1cleanmgr and 2sfc /scannow, 3uninstalling programs that you no longer need, checking for Autostart programs (using 4msconfig) and enabling Windows' 5Automatic Update. Always remember to perform periodic backups, or at least to set restore points.
Should you experience an actual problem, try to recall the last thing you did, or the last thing you installed before the problem appeared for the first time. Use the 6resmon command to identify the processes that are causing your problem. Even for serious problems, rather than reinstalling Windows, you are better off repairing of your installation or executing the 7DISM.exe /Online /Cleanup-image /Restorehealth command. This allows you to repair the operating system without losing data.
To get your computer running as fast as it did on day one, you can 8reset your PC. Your personal files will remain intact, but any programs you installed will need to be reinstalled.
